North Korean threat actors known as the Lazarus Group exploited a flaw in the Windows AppLocker driver (appid.sys) as a zero-day to gain kernel-level access and turn off security tools, allowing them to bypass noisy BYOVD (Bring Your Own Vulnerable Driver) techniques. This activity was detected by Avast analysts, who promptly reported it to Microsoft, leading to a fix for the flaw, now tracked as CVE-2024-21338, as part of the February 2024 Patch Tuesday. However, Microsoft has not marked the flaw as being exploited as a zero-day. Avast reports that Lazarus exploited CVE-2024-21338 to create a read/write kernel primitive in an updated version of its FudModule rootkit, which ESET first documented in late 2022. Previously, the rootkit abused a Dell driver for BYOVD attacks. The new version of FudModule features significant enhancements in stealth and functionality, including new and updated techniques for evading detection and turning off security protections like Microsoft Defender and CrowdStrike Falcon. Moreover, by retrieving most of the attack chain, Avast discovered a previously undocumented remote access trojan (RAT) used by Lazarus, which the security firm promised to share more details about at BlackHat Asia in April. The malware exploited a vulnerability in Microsoft's 'appid.sys' driver, a Windows AppLocker component that provides application whitelisting capabilities. Frequently Asked Questions

1

What is the main topic of this article?

The article discusses how the Lazarus Group exploited a Windows zero-day vulnerability to gain kernel privileges.

2

What security implications are discussed in this article?

The article highlights the risk of zero-day vulnerabilities allowing attackers to disable security tools and bypass defenses.

3

What products or software are affected by this exploit?

The affected products include Microsoft Windows AppLocker driver, appid.sys, AhnLab V3 Endpoint Security, Windows Defender, and CrowdStrike Falcon.

4

Who are the threat actors involved in this exploit?

The threat actors involved in this exploit are known as the Lazarus Group, a North Korean hacking organization.

5

How did the Lazarus Group utilize the zero-day flaw?

The Lazarus Group used the zero-day flaw in the Windows AppLocker driver to turn off security tools and gain elevated privileges.
